Alice Turner
I have always loved photography and reading magazines. After a degree in Photography and Modern Languages at The University of Gloucestershire, I set myself the challenge of working in the media. After working for free, sleeping on sisters' sofas and making lots of tea, I got there. Over the last 15 years, I have worked across many London based magazines including Grazia, Glamour, Red, Cosmopolitan, Lonely Planet, and Sky. My career then took me to the newspaper world where I became Picture Director of Buzz at The Sun, Commercial Picture Editor at The Telegraph and then Picture Editor of Guardian Labs where I am currently enjoying working with a brilliantly talented team producing lots of original work for the Guardian's commercial clients.
